The recently completed Maltby Elementary School fully embraced the PBS concept of the functional walls by mixing Claridge markerboards, Forbo tackable wallcovering and Claridge fabric wrapped panels to make every room as versatile as possible. From the classrooms to the library and the hallways our install team field measured and field modified to create a clean custom look with every application.

The classrooms contained both Claridge sliding and Claridge fixed markerboards to allow for multiple areas for learning and student interactions as well as providing ample Forbo tackable surface to display the work of each and every student. The hallways put both our installers skill and patience to the test with exposed structural steel blocking the clear path to installation but in the end it proved to be nothing more than another feather in our cap.
